Description

  • Collaborate with the Early Childhood Service Coordinator, Head Teacher, Family Advocate, and families, to plan and implement the Head Start educational program for preschool children to prepare them for kindergarten and beyond. We are a highly-rated Step-Up-To-Quality organization gifted with a generous professional development budget and invite you to grow professionally and personally using the many resources available through the Head Start program. Team with the Head Teacher with daily operations in the center classroom working with both children and parents. This will include, but is not limited to, preparation of the learning environment and gathering necessary materials, the daily routine, small and large group times, outdoor time, and mealtime activities. Ensure the safety of all children by assuring proper supervision of the children at all times and a safe, healthy, sanitary, and organized learning environment. Collaborate with the Head Teacher in developing and implementing activities and experiences that promote the children’s interests, individualization and skill building in all developmental domains. Assist in completion of developmental screenings of all children. Support the efforts of the center team in planning and implementing family engagement and male involvement activities throughout the program year. When requested by supervisor and as part of professional development, complete home visits, plans and parent/teacher conferences. All positions require a background check, drug test, and physical.
